    No water in loft

    Was the reading taken with taps open? It the dynamic pressure you need to know. Bigger diameter mains = better flow, same pressure.

  11. S

    Can't remove Bath Waste??? Help please

    Undo the screw on the waste in the bath, undo the nut on the waste pipe from the trap, instead of the jammed one. Remove the lot and replace (y)
